Compare Epomaker G84 HE vs Wooting 60HE Differences Side by Side

This comparison is for buyers deciding between two hall-effect keyboards at different price points and design philosophies. The Epomaker G84 HE offers a feature-rich, wireless package with a 75% layout, while the Wooting 60HE is a wired-only 60% keyboard from a well-known brand in the analog switch space. The decision hinges on how much you value wireless connectivity and dedicated arrow keys versus a smaller form factor and brand reputation.

Pros and Trade-offs

Your primary need dictates the choice. If wireless operation, a high polling rate, and a layout with dedicated arrow keys are crucial, the Epomaker G84 HE delivers exceptional value and features. If you prioritize a minimalist desk setup, prefer a wired connection for absolute reliability, and are comfortable with a 60% layout, the Wooting 60HE is a focused tool. Consider the significant price difference as an investment in either wireless convenience or a compact, established platform.

Epomaker G84 HE

  • +Tri-mode connectivity (Bluetooth, 2.4GHz, wired) for versatile device pairing.
  • +75% layout retains arrow keys, function row, and navigation cluster.
  • +High 8000Hz polling rate in wired and 2.4GHz modes for low latency.
  • +Gasket mount design with multiple sound-dampening foam layers for a customized typing feel.
  • +Large 8000mAh battery for extended wireless use.

  • Heavier at 1000g, which reduces portability.
  • Uses plate-mounted stabilizers, which some enthusiasts consider inferior to screw-in types.
  • The ABS plastic case may feel less premium compared to other materials.

Wooting 60HE

  • +Compact 60% form factor saves significant desk space.
  • +Includes 8MB of onboard memory for storing profiles and macros.
  • +Vendor description mentions Linux compatibility, which is not stated for the Epomaker.
  • +Steel plate provides a firm and consistent typing feel.

  • Wired-only connectivity, lacking wireless options.
  • 60% layout lacks dedicated arrow keys and function row, requiring the use of layers.
  • Lower 1000Hz polling rate compared to the Epomaker's 8000Hz.

Which Keyboard Is Better for Your Needs?

The Epomaker G84 HE wins in most productivity-focused categories due to its wireless connectivity and more functional 75% layout. It is the better choice for office work, programming, and gaming where its high polling rate and extra keys are advantageous. The Wooting 60HE takes the lead only for travel, thanks to its more compact 60% size. For modding, both offer solid foundations with hot-swap and different mounting styles.

GamingEpomaker G84 HE
  • The Epomaker G84 HE offers an 8000Hz polling rate in both wired and 2.4GHz modes, compared to the Wooting's 1000Hz.
  • It provides tri-mode wireless connectivity for cable-free gaming setups.
  • Its 75% layout retains arrow keys and function row, which are useful for many games without requiring layers.
OfficeEpomaker G84 HE
  • The Epomaker G84 HE's tri-mode wireless connectivity allows easy switching between multiple devices like a PC and laptop.
  • The 75% layout includes arrow keys and a dedicated delete key, improving productivity over a 60% layout.
  • Its sound-dampening layers, including Poron and silicone, may lead to a quieter typing experience suitable for shared spaces.
ProgrammingEpomaker G84 HE
  • The 75% layout on the G84 HE includes arrow keys and a dedicated delete key, which are frequently used in coding.
  • Tri-mode connectivity facilitates switching between a desktop and other devices for testing.
  • The inclusion of a function row can be beneficial for IDE shortcuts.
TravelWooting 60HE
  • The Wooting 60HE has a smaller 60% form factor, taking up less space in a bag.
  • It is a wired-only keyboard, eliminating the need to manage or charge a battery while on the go.
  • Its simpler construction with a tray mount and steel plate may be more durable for transport.
ModdingTie
  • Both keyboards feature hot-swappable PCBs for their respective magnetic hall-effect switches.
  • The Epomaker G84 HE uses a gasket mount with multiple foam layers (Poron, IXPE, Silicone) for sound modification.
  • The Wooting 60HE uses a tray mount with EPDM and Poron foam, and its vendor page mentions compatibility with screw-in stabilizers.
Content CreationEpomaker G84 HE
  • The Epomaker G84 HE's 75% layout provides more immediate keys for shortcut commands compared to a 60% board.
  • Wireless connectivity reduces desk clutter for a cleaner workspace setup.
  • The adjustable two-stage kickstand offers ergonomic typing angles for long sessions.
